Solar Panel Safety Tips: There are many benefits to installing solar panels, and those who have installed them on their rooftops know that the process involves a significant investment. While they are designed for long-term use, one cannot afford to neglect their security after spending so much money.
Solar panels are typically installed on rooftops, in fields, or in open spaces to maximize sunlight exposure and electricity generation. However, these locations also carry a risk of theft. With a little caution, you can protect your solar panels from being stolen.
Enhance Fastener Security
Standard nuts and bolts can be easily undone. However, if the panels are welded in place instead of using standard fasteners, they cannot be easily removed. Just be sure to consult the installer beforehand to ensure that welding won't damage the system.
Pay Attention to Installation and Fittings
Ensure the solar panels are installed in a way that makes them difficult to dismantle. You can also use security devices like cameras and alarms on the roof; these will significantly enhance the safety of your panels.
Choose the Right Installation Location
Installing panels in a location easily accessible to thieves increases the risk of theft. Try to install them at a height that is out of reach for unauthorized individuals. If the panels are installed at ground level, consider surrounding them with steel fencing.
Most Importantly: Insure Your Panels
Even with all these precautions, the risk of theft cannot be entirely eliminated. Therefore, it would be best to get insurance for your solar system. If it helps minimize financial loss due to theft or unforeseen damage, it could be a good option for you.
